I agree. I have no interest in this product at all.
Obviously, it's main appeal is going to be price. Instead of buying a new PC every 2-3yrs to play the latest games, or instead of trying to own every console, you just "rent" the hardware from them. Unless I'm mistaken, you're still going to have to "buy" your games and then pay them to host your games as opposed to owning your own hardware.
So let's say it saves you money on hardware costs- what are the tradeoffs?
-You're dependent on them to keep the hardware running.
-You have to be online at all times when playing a game. Something tells me this might be bandwidth intensive. If the Internet connection on your end, their end, or any point in between goes down.... NO GAMES!
-You're dependent on the whims of the Internets to give you a lag free connection. Game video must be streamed to you while your control inputs are sent to their servers. Any lag at all in this process would have to be very noticeable.
-No second sales, no trading games to friends, no portability- period. You can play the game on your onlive account- that's it.
No thanks, I'd rather keep my own hardware.
Edit: The controller also looks hideous.
Bookmarks